To grasp the heart of the piece, direct your gaze to the soft interplay of colors in the foreground. Notice how the delicate greens and muted browns create an inviting landscape, each stroke inviting exploration. The trees, painted with a gentle touch, seem to sway and breathe, while the horizon blurs the lines between sky and earth, conjuring a dreamlike quality that is both serene and unsettling. Yet beneath this tranquility lies a tension.

The contrasting sharpness of the rustic buildings against the fluidity of nature hints at a deeper narrative of civilization encroaching upon the wild. Look closely at the shadows cast by the structures; they stretch and twist, suggesting hidden stories and memories of a past that lingers in the air. This juxtaposition speaks to the fragility of balance between nature and human existence, revealing a landscape that is more illusion than reality. Created between 1910 and 1916, during a time of significant artistic exploration and innovation, the artist painted this work while living in a region rich with cultural influences.

As modernism began to assert its presence, Kövári-Kačmarik was responding to this shift, embracing both the beauty and complexity of his surroundings. His art reflects a moment in history where traditional boundaries were dissolving, and the interplay of color and form became a canvas for both expression and contemplation.
